CVE-2022-36263 in Desktop Applicationinfo

Summary

by MITRE • 08/19/2022

StreamLabs Desktop Application 1.9.0 is vulnerable to Incorrect Access Control via obs64.exe. An attacker can execute arbitrary code via a crafted .exe file.

Analysis

by VulDB Data Team • 06/27/2025

The StreamLabs Desktop Application version 1.9.0 contains a critical access control vulnerability that stems from improper privilege management within the obs64.exe component. This vulnerability represents a significant security weakness that allows unauthorized code execution through maliciously crafted executable files. The flaw exists within the application's handling of file execution permissions and process validation mechanisms, creating an attack vector that could be exploited by threat actors to gain unauthorized system access.

The technical implementation of this vulnerability involves the obs64.exe process failing to properly validate the authenticity and integrity of executable files before execution. This incorrect access control mechanism operates at the application level where the software should enforce strict file validation protocols but instead permits arbitrary code execution. The vulnerability is classified as an access control flaw that falls under the CWE-284 category, which specifically addresses improper access control implementations. Attackers can leverage this weakness by creating specially crafted .exe files that bypass the application's security checks, effectively allowing code injection into the system.

The operational impact of this vulnerability extends beyond simple code execution, as it creates persistent access points for attackers to establish footholds within affected systems. Once exploited, the vulnerability allows for complete system compromise through arbitrary code execution, potentially enabling privilege escalation, data exfiltration, and persistent backdoor installation. The attack surface is particularly concerning for users who rely on StreamLabs for streaming and broadcasting activities, as these applications often run with elevated privileges and may have access to sensitive system resources. This vulnerability aligns with ATT&CK technique T1059.001 for command and scripting interpreter, and T1068 for exploit for privilege escalation.

Mitigation strategies should focus on immediate application updates to versions that address the access control flaw, while also implementing additional security controls such as application whitelisting and process monitoring. System administrators should consider deploying endpoint detection and response solutions to monitor for suspicious execution patterns and unauthorized file modifications. The vulnerability demonstrates the importance of proper privilege separation and input validation in desktop applications, particularly those handling multimedia content and system integration. Organizations should also conduct thorough security assessments of their streaming and broadcasting toolchains to identify similar access control weaknesses that could be exploited through comparable attack vectors.
